The question of whether Call of Duty: Mobile (COD Mobile) is bigger than PUBG Mobile is multifaceted, extending beyond simple file size comparisons to encompass popularity, player base, and overall impact within the mobile gaming landscape. While initially it might seem straightforward, the answer is nuanced and depends on what aspect of “bigger” you’re considering. Let’s delve into a comprehensive analysis to understand the relationship between these two titans of mobile gaming.

In terms of raw file size, COD Mobile generally requires more storage space than PUBG Mobile. As of early 2023, COD Mobile can reach around 3.6 GB on Android and 2.7 GB on iOS, while PUBG Mobile starts at around 1.5 GB, growing to about 2.3 GB after downloading all the maps and modes. However, the landscape is dynamic. Regular updates to both games, including new maps, characters, and features, contribute to a growing file size for both. In this aspect alone, COD Mobile is bigger, though not by a massive margin.

However, when we examine the broader definition of “bigger,” such as global popularity, player count, revenue generated, and cultural impact, the lines become blurred. Both games are immensely successful, each dominating various areas of the global mobile gaming market. While COD Mobile might have at one point surpassed PUBG in popularity, primarily thanks to its hybrid multiplayer and battle royale offering, PUBG Mobile boasts a higher daily active player count in 2023.

Ultimately, “bigger” is subjective. If we measure “bigger” by graphic fidelity and overall storage requirements, COD Mobile edges out PUBG Mobile. If the metric is raw player numbers and global reach, PUBG Mobile is arguably bigger in 2023. The key takeaway is that both games hold prominent positions in the mobile gaming sphere, each with its own unique strengths and a massive following.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Which Game Has Better Graphics, COD Mobile or PUBG Mobile?

COD Mobile generally offers a better visual experience than PUBG Mobile. It leverages more advanced rendering techniques, providing higher fidelity textures and more detailed character models. However, this comes at the cost of a larger overall app size.

2. Which Game is More Popular, COD Mobile or PUBG Mobile?

While there have been periods where one game has outperformed the other, both games are immensely popular. Although, COD Mobile was rated as most popular at one point, PUBG Mobile appears to maintain a slight edge in terms of daily active players, with over 30 million daily active players.

3. What is the Average Size of COD Mobile in 2023?

As of early 2023, the average size of COD Mobile is approximately 3.6 GB on Android devices and 2.7 GB on iOS devices. These sizes may fluctuate based on game updates and the device’s specific storage requirements.

4. What is the Average Size of PUBG Mobile in 2023?

PUBG Mobile requires about 1.5 GB for initial download, increasing to approximately 2.3 GB after all maps and modes are downloaded. The app size may also vary with device and updates.

5. Is PUBG Losing Popularity?

Yes, PUBG has experienced a decline in popularity since its peak in 2018, when its concurrent player count reached 3.2 million. As of 2022, the concurrent player count was around 395,000, indicating a significant drop.

6. Is PUBG Mobile Dying in 2023?

While PUBG Mobile has seen a decline from its peak, it is not dying. The game continues to maintain a large player base, with 30 million daily active players. It’s still a massive player in the mobile gaming industry.

7. Why is COD Mobile So Large?

COD Mobile is a large game due to its high-quality graphics, rich content, and frequent updates. The developers continually add new maps, weapons, characters, and game modes. All this adds up to a considerable file size, making it bigger than many of its competitors in the mobile market.

8. Why Does COD Mobile Seem Easier to Play Than PUBG Mobile?

Early levels of COD Mobile often feature a high percentage of bots/AI enemies, which are set to low difficulty. This gives a false impression of easiness when new players begin, which increases the perceived success and engagement of new players.

9. How Much Internet Data Does COD Mobile Consume?

Call of Duty Mobile consumes approximately 35 MB of data per hour. If a user plays for an hour daily, the monthly data consumption will be around 1 GB.

10. Which Game is More Realistic, PUBG Mobile or COD Mobile?

PUBG Mobile leans slightly towards a more realistic battlefield feel, while COD Mobile emphasizes rapid, arcade-style action. This leads to a different game feel, with PUBG Mobile requiring more patience and tactical thinking, while COD Mobile focuses on fast-paced gunfights.

11. Which Country Plays COD Mobile the Most?

The U.S. ranks as Call of Duty: Mobile’s top country in terms of worldwide revenue, with over 43 percent of total player spending originating from that region. Japan and China also rank high in terms of revenue generation.

12. Which Country Plays PUBG the Most?

The United States is the country with the most PUBG players, accounting for about 24% of the game’s player base.

13. Who Made PUBG Famous?

Brendan Greene, known as PlayerUnknown, designed the original PUBG and was influenced by the ARMA 2 mod, DayZ: Battle Royale, and the Japanese film Battle Royale. He is the person most often credited with making PUBG the massive global phenomenon that it is.

14. Why Did PUBG Change Its Name to PUBG: Battlegrounds?

The addition of “Battlegrounds” to the game’s name reflects the company’s plans to expand the PUBG brand beyond just the battle royale shooter. The additional subtitle serves to demarcate and differentiate different products under the “PUBG” banner.

15. How Much is the Owner of PUBG Worth?

The owner of PUBG, Krafton Inc, is a very large and successful company. Krafton’s founder, Chang Byung-gyu, is worth $2.9 billion and is considered a gaming billionaire in South Korea. This gives a small glimpse into the overall financial success of the PUBG franchise.
